Ability to filter the model by unit and copy/paste individual messages would be useful, as well as retrieving journal entries that were written before the app opened (if that's possible).

Out of curiosity, how does the app work? Does it listen for messages as they are written to the journal via dbus or something like that? Or does the app use root privileges to read the journal?

App is running daemon under root connecting to systemd-journal and waiting for messages, then sending it via dbus to GUI. Yes i can add any filters for messages. Will try to add some universal options.

Updateee v0.2.0
Features:
- Saving log to selected location
- Options to load last N log messages or all messages since specific timestamp
- Options to add journal match filters
- Copy single messages with longtap menu
